101214491061356831574529

Perfect Square

101214491061356831574529 is a perfect square (318142249727 × 318142249727)

Quick Response (QR) Code

What is a QR code?

Data: 101214491061356831574529

EC Level:

Barcode

Data: 101214491061356831574529

Format:

Binary

10101011011101101100100111010111000101111001010001011100101100000101000000001

Cubed

1036879019762534785435714140542668241752822061254756208923372059237889